About the event
African Bank Gijima Soweto is a community running event rooted in Soweto, Gauteng.
Our mission
Gijima Soweto exists to bring runners of every level onto the same roads, at the same time, for the same reason: to move together. From first-timers taking on the family fun run to seasoned athletes chasing a marathon finish, every distance on offer is designed to welcome someone in. Soweto's streets carry decades of history, and this event is one way of honouring that history by filling those streets with people in motion.
Why Soweto
Soweto is more than a backdrop. It is one of South Africa's most storied communities, and an event held on its roads is an opportunity to celebrate that legacy while investing in the runners, volunteers and local organisations who call it home. Gijima Soweto is built around that relationship between the event and the community that hosts it.
Four distances mean there is a starting point for every runner, from a first 5KM to a full marathon.
The event is built in partnership with the people who live and run in Soweto every day, not just on race day.
